You can apply to multiple jobs at once using the shortlist tool. You currently have 0 jobs shortlisted.



We are looking for talented mathematicians, physicists and computer scientists to join our group of data scientists and machine learning engineers in the Industrial, Consumer and Energy division. We do machine learning, computer vision, robotics, Bayesian inference, signal processing, sensing, modelling and more – whatever it takes for whatever we’re making.  We have the privilege to work with a wide range of ambitious clients who want to develop new technology.  As a result we work across a huge range of projects, from agricultural and industrial robotics, to indoor location systems, to hyperspectral imaging of skin.

We are looking for people who are motivated by the idea of applying their data analysis and modelling skills to real-world engineering.

This role is to start in 2022.


Role description

You will be responsible for implementing and evaluating algorithms as part of our many technology development projects. Often you will work as part of a multi-disciplinary team. You'll have to get your head round the data you're working with which can range from imagery to radar to amino acid sequences and use that understanding to help design the right algorithms that will help achieve the project's goals.

Practical software experience, especially in Python, MATLAB or R, could help you get off to a flying start here, as could a Masters degree or PhD in a relevant subject, but these are not essential. Our collaborative and supportive working environment allows our engineers to quickly develop their skills and knowledge in unfamiliar areas.

This role provides a valuable opportunity to work alongside and learn from more experienced colleagues in both your own and related fields. As you grow in experience you will get the opportunity to take on increasingly challenging tasks and will start to take on more responsibility for interactions with our clients, working with others to identify and define the technical solutions that will solve their problems.


While we take the quality of our work very seriously, you will find that we have a friendly and informal work environment. While work can be hectic when deadlines loom, we care about having a healthy work-life balance.



You must have:

  • Excellent degree in maths, physics, computer science, or engineering
  • The ability to communicate technical concepts to non-experts
  • The ability and desire to work as part of a team


Why Cambridge Consultants? 

Cambridge Consultants creates exciting and novel breakthroughs in technology and products. We help our clients achieve the kind of game-changing leap forward that will transform their whole business.

At the heart of what we do are talented and motivated multi-disciplinary teams empowered to create cutting edge technologies and systems to solve difficult problems for our clients.

We recognise and celebrate individual talent and we understand the importance of letting individuals be just that. Our people are here to do the best work of their lives and our job is to provide the platform for them to do it. That means letting people pursue the projects that interest them and develop their career in whatever direction they choose.

We’re committed to promoting a diverse workplace. We believe that diversity can only flourish when everyone feels included and has a sense of belonging.

We value all people regardless of gender (or gender reassignment), age, disability, race, ethnic origin, parental status, language, religion, marital status or sexual orientation.


Learn about Life at CCWhat to expect when applying

You can apply to multiple jobs at once using the shortlist tool. You currently have 0 jobs shortlisted.


  • Competitive salary reviewed anually 
  • Company profit share 
  • Generous pension 
  • Hybrid working model 
  • Flexible working hours and location 
  • 25 days annual leave plus public holidays, with flexibility to carry over / borrow 
  • Comprehensive insurance - Life, disability, private healthcare and travel insurance (business & leisure)
  • Enhanced family leave benefit of 13 weeks full-pay parental leave for those that meet qualifying criteria
  • Career development and training opportunities
  • Social committee
  • Discounted train season tickets, through Travel Plan Plus
  • If travelling to Cambridge by train; Free shuttle service to/from Cambridge North train station, through Cambridge Science Park
  • Whilst in the office; Free canteen - breakfast, lunch & refreshments 
  • A comprehensive relocation package is available, if applicable 

Future prospects

Cambridge Consultants is committed to developing its employees' careers and has a flexible policy for individual capabilities and preferences. Promotion is linked to merit.

Cambridge, UK

Graduate Software Engineer

Job ref: 1502
New job alerts
Get email updates as relevant jobs are added